South Sudan Electricity: Generation Mix, Demand and Emissions
South Sudan generated 560 GWh of electricity in 2024, according to Ember. Other fossil was the largest source at 98.2%, followed by solar (1.8%). Demand was 560 GWh and each kWh generated emitted 646 gCO2/kWh. These are annual statistics for 2024; they are compiled from national sources and are not real time.
Key Facts
- South Sudan generated 560 GWh of electricity in 2024.
- Other fossil supplied 98.2% of South Sudan's electricity in 2024.
- Solar supplied 1.8% of South Sudan's electricity in 2024.
- Low carbon sources (nuclear and renewables) supplied 1.8% of South Sudan's generation in 2024.
- The carbon intensity of South Sudan's electricity was 646 gCO2/kWh in 2024.
- South Sudan's carbon intensity in 2024 was 2% lower than in 2012, when it was 659 gCO2/kWh.
- South Sudan had the 174th highest electricity demand among the 197 countries with Ember data for 2024.

South Sudan Electricity FAQ
What is the main source of electricity in South Sudan?
Other fossil was the largest source of electricity in South Sudan in 2024, supplying 98.2% of generation, followed by solar (1.8%). Figures are Ember annual statistics.
How much electricity does South Sudan use?
South Sudan used 560 GWh of electricity in 2024, about 0.05 MWh per person.
How clean is South Sudan's electricity?
Generating a kilowatt hour of electricity in South Sudan emitted 646 gCO2/kWh in 2024, and low carbon sources supplied 1.8% of generation. That is 37% above the world average of 472 gCO2/kWh.
